.paragraph--type--mosaic-item .field--name-field-mosaic-item-title{font-family:"EB Garamond",serif;font-weight:600;margin-top:0}.paragraph--type--mosaic-item .field--name-field-mosaic-item-title{font-size:1.875rem}.paragraph--type--mosaic{padding-right:1.25rem;padding-left:1.25rem;max-width:1280px;margin-left:auto;margin-right:auto}.paragraph--type--mosaic .field--name-field-mosaic-heading h1{margin-top:0}.paragraph--type--mosaic .field--name-field-mosaic-heading h2{margin-top:0}.paragraph--type--mosaic .field--name-field-mosaic-heading h3{margin-top:0}.paragraph--type--mosaic .field--name-field-mosaic-heading h4{margin-top:0}.paragraph--type--mosaic .field--name-field-mosaic-heading h5{margin-top:0}.paragraph--type--mosaic .field--name-field-mosaic-heading h6{margin-top:0}.paragraph--type--mosaic .mosaic-container{-webkit-box-shadow:inset -10px -10px 0px 0px #fff;box-shadow:inset -10px -10px 0px 0px #fff;margin:0 auto;border-left:10px solid #fff;display:-webkit-box;display:-ms-flexbox;display:flex;-ms-flex-wrap:wrap;flex-wrap:wrap}@media all and (max-width: 767px){.paragraph--type--mosaic .mosaic-container{background:none !important}}@supports(display: grid){.paragraph--type--mosaic .mosaic-container{display:grid;grid-template-columns:repeat(auto-fill, minmax(190px, 1fr));grid-auto-rows:1fr}.paragraph--type--mosaic .mosaic-container:before{content:"";width:0;padding-bottom:100%;grid-row:1/1;grid-column:1/1}.paragraph--type--mosaic .mosaic-container>*:first-child{grid-row:1/1;grid-column:1/1}@media all and (max-width: 480px){.paragraph--type--mosaic .mosaic-container{grid-template-columns:repeat(auto-fill, minmax(50%, 1fr))}}}.paragraph--type--mosaic .mosaic-container .mosaic-item{-webkit-box-flex:0;-ms-flex:0 0 auto;flex:0 0 auto;width:190px;height:190px;position:relative;border-bottom:10px solid #fff;border-right:10px solid #fff;text-align:center;text-decoration:none;font-size:10px;font-weight:600;letter-spacing:1.5px;color:#fff;text-transform:uppercase;cursor:pointer;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;-webkit-transition:all .3s ease;transition:all .3s ease;outline:none}@media all and (min-width: 768px){.paragraph--type--mosaic .mosaic-container .mosaic-item{background:none !important}}@supports(display: grid){.paragraph--type--mosaic .mosaic-container .mosaic-item{-webkit-box-flex:0;-ms-flex:none;flex:none;width:auto;height:auto}}.paragraph--type--mosaic .mosaic-container .mosaic-item div{padding:20px;position:relative;-webkit-transition:all .3s ease;transition:all .3s ease;z-index:2}.paragraph--type--mosaic .mosaic-container .mosaic-item.internal-anchor div:after{content:"";font-family:"icons" !important;font-style:normal !important;font-weight:normal !important;font-variant:normal !important;text-transform:none !important;speak:none;line-height:1;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;position:absolute;left:50%;-webkit-transform:translateX(-50%);transform:translateX(-50%);color:#d4b96d;font-size:0;-webkit-transition:all .3s ease;transition:all .3s ease}.paragraph--type--mosaic .mosaic-container .mosaic-item.internal-anchor:hover div{margin-top:-75px}.paragraph--type--mosaic .mosaic-container .mosaic-item.internal-anchor:hover div:after{font-size:50px;top:100%}.paragraph--type--mosaic .mosaic-container .mosaic-item.link-content div button{opacity:0;padding:0 40px 0 60px;-webkit-box-sizing:border-box;box-sizing:border-box;border:none;line-height:40px;font-size:10px;font-weight:600;letter-spacing:1.5px;white-space:nowrap;color:#000;text-transform:uppercase;position:absolute;left:50%;top:100%;-webkit-transform:translateX(-50%);transform:translateX(-50%);-webkit-transition:all .3s ease;transition:all .3s ease;outline:none}.paragraph--type--mosaic .mosaic-container .mosaic-item.link-content div button:before{content:"";font-family:"icons" !important;font-style:normal !important;font-weight:normal !important;font-variant:normal !important;text-transform:none !important;speak:none;line-height:1;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;font-size:19px;position:absolute;left:30px;top:50%;-webkit-transform:translateY(-50%);transform:translateY(-50%)}.paragraph--type--mosaic .mosaic-container .mosaic-item.link-content:hover div{margin-top:-60px}.paragraph--type--mosaic .mosaic-container .mosaic-item.link-content:hover div button{opacity:1;background-color:#d4b96d}.paragraph--type--mosaic .mosaic-container .mosaic-item:hover:after{content:"";background:rgba(0,0,0,.6);position:absolute;top:0;left:0;width:100%;height:100%;z-index:1}.paragraph--type--mosaic-item{padding:20px 100px}@media all and (max-width: 767px){.paragraph--type--mosaic-item{padding:40px 0 20px 0}}.paragraph--type--mosaic-item .field--name-field-mosaic-item-title{text-align:center}.paragraph--type--mosaic-item .field--name-field-mosaic-item-title:after{content:"";width:300px;height:2px;background:#d4b96d;display:block;margin:40px auto 50px auto}
/*# sourceMappingURL=../maps/components/paragraph_mosaic.css.map */
